Aleppo Codex
ויבא דוד ואנשיו אל העיר והנה שרופה באש ונשיהם ובניהם ובנתיהם נשבו 
Biblia Hebraica Stuttgartensia
וַיָּבֹ֙א דָוִ֤ד וַֽאֲנָשָׁיו֙ אֶל־הָעִ֔יר וְהִנֵּ֥ה שְׂרוּפָ֖ה בָּאֵ֑שׁ וּנְשֵׁיהֶ֛ם וּבְנֵיהֶ֥ם וּבְנֹתֵיהֶ֖ם נִשְׁבּֽוּ׃ 
Masoretic Text (1524)
ויבא דוד ואנשׁיו אל העיר והנה שׂרופה באשׁ ונשׁיהם ובניהם ובנתיהם נשׁבו
Westminster Leningrad Codex
וַיָּבֹ֙א דָוִ֤ד וַֽאֲנָשָׁיו֙ אֶל־הָעִ֔יר וְהִנֵּ֥ה שְׂרוּפָ֖ה בָּאֵ֑שׁ וּנְשֵׁיהֶ֛ם וּבְנֵיהֶ֥ם וּבְנֹתֵיהֶ֖ם נִשְׁבּֽוּ׃ 
Greek Septuagint
καὶ ἦλθεν Δαυιδ καὶ οἱ ἄνδρες αὐτοῦ εἰς τὴν πόλιν, καὶ ἰδοὺ ἐμπεπύρισται ἐν πυρί, αἱ δὲ γυναῖκες αὐτῶν καὶ οἱ υἱοὶ αὐτῶν καὶ αἱ θυγατέρες αὐτῶν ᾐχμαλωτευμένοι. 
Berean Study Bible
When David and his men came to the city, they found it burned down ... and their wives and sons and daughters taken captive.

English Standard Version
And when David and his men came to the city they found it burned with fire and their wives and sons and daughters taken captive

Holman Christian Standard Version
When David and his men arrived at the town, they found it burned down. Their wives, sons, and daughters had been kidnapped.

King James Version
So David and his men came to the city, and, behold, it was burned with fire; and their wives, and their sons, and their daughters, were taken captives (8738).

Lexham English Bible
When David and his men came to the city, ⌊they saw⌋and it was burned with fire, and their wives, their sons, and their daughters had been taken captive.

New American Standard Version
When David and his men came to the city, behold, it was burned with fire, and their wives and their sons and their daughters had been taken captive.

World English Bible
When David and his men came to the city, behold, it was burned with fire; and their wives, and their sons, and their daughters, were taken captive.
